Enhancing Cooperation in Renewable Energy Development, Digital Transformation, and Green Ports between Hai Phong City and the Kingdom of Sweden
On the afternoon of November 3, Vice Chairman of the Hai Phong City People’s Committee Hoàng Minh Cường received and worked with a delegation from the Ministry of Energy, Business, and Industry of the Kingdom of Sweden, led by Deputy Minister Sara Modig. Also attending was H.E. Johan Ndisi,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ary of Sweden to Viet Nam.

At the meeting, Vice Chairman Hoàng Minh Cường welcomed the Swedish delegation to Hai Phong and provided an overview of the city’s socio-economic development.
He noted that Hai Phong is currently one of Viet Nam’s leading industrial, seaport, and logistics centers, serving as a vital transportation hub in the Northern Key Economic Region. After merging with Hai Duong Province on July 1, 2025, Hai Phong now covers nearly 3,200 km², with a population of over 4.6 million and an economic scale ranking third nationwide, reaching USD 33 billion. The city has maintained double-digit growth for 11 consecutive years, with a GRDP growth rate of 11.01% in 2024 – the highest in the Red River Delta region.

Notably, for the first time, Hai Phong topped all four key national indexes: the Provincial Competitiveness Index (PCI), the Public Administration Reform Index (PAR Index), the Satisfaction Index of Public Administration Services (SIPAS), and the Provincial Green Index (PGI). The city currently hosts over 1,740 valid FDI projects with total registered capital exceeding USD 50 billion, making it one of the most attractive destinations for international investors.
Vice Chairman Cường emphasized that Hai Phong held great potential for cooperation with Swedish partners, especially in sustainable development, renewable energy, digital transformation, green ports, and modern logistics. He expressed his hope that more Swedish enterprises would expand their investments in Hai Phong, affirming the city government’s commitment to accompanying businesses in a spirit of trust, transparency, and long-term partnership.


Deputy Minister of Energy, Business and Industry of Sweden Sara Modig reaffirmed Sweden’s readiness to support Hai Phong in its green transition and sustainable port infrastructure development.

Deputy Minister Sara Modig thanked the city leaders for their warm reception and affirmed that Sweden stood ready to support Hai Phong in its green transition process, the development of sustainable port infrastructure, smart logistics, and environmentally friendly public transport systems.
She noted that this visit was a crucial opportunity to promote discussions on implementing the Strategic Sector Partnership Agreement between Sweden and Viet Nam in science, technology, innovation, and digital transformation – signed during the recent official visit of Prime Minister Phạm Minh Chính to Sweden.
The visit of the Swedish Ministry of Energy, Business and Industry delegation serves as an opportunity for both sides to strengthen exchanges and expand cooperation.
Currently, Sweden has three active FDI projects in Hai Phong with a total capital of over USD 48 million. Among them, the energy storage battery production project is considered significantly for sustainable energy development. In addition, cooperation between the Hai Phong Department of Industry and Trade and the Port of Gothenburg (Sweden) has been being actively promoted, aiming toward a green and digital logistics system.
